Why Dragonfly Designs Work So Well in Stained Glass

The dragonfly's natural anatomy makes it an ideal subject for stained glass. Their elongated bodies create elegant vertical lines, while their wings provide opportunities for detailed leading work and color variation. The transparency of real dragonfly wings can be mimicked using different glass textures – from wispy, wispy wisps to bold, solid pieces. Many artists find that dragonfly patterns allow them to experiment with both traditional lead came construction and copper foil techniques.

Evaluating Pattern Quality

Not all free patterns are created equal. Look for designs that include clear cutting lines, numbered pieces, and color suggestions. A good pattern should specify glass types if certain textures are essential to the design's success. Patterns with assembly diagrams save significant frustration during construction. Avoid designs where wing details are too intricate for standard glass cutting tools unless you're an advanced cutter.

Essential Tools for Dragonfly Projects

Before starting, gather basic stained glass supplies: a glass cutter, running pliers, a soldering iron, and safety glasses. For dragonfly wings specifically, you'll need fine-blade pattern scissors and possibly a glass grinder for curved cuts. Copper foil works best for detailed wing work, while lead came suits larger body sections. Budget approximately $150-300 for starter tools if you're new to the craft.

Color Selection Tips

Dragonflies in nature display remarkable color variation – from deep blues and greens to fiery reds and oranges. For stained glass, consider using opalescent glass for the body to mimic their metallic sheen, with transparent or semi-transparent glass for wings. Many artists use dichroic glass accents on wing tips for extra sparkle. Earth-toned backgrounds help the dragonfly pop, while gradient blues and greens create water-like settings that complement the insect's natural habitat.

Step-by-Step Construction Approach

Begin by printing your pattern at full size and cutting out individual pieces. Trace each piece onto your glass, adding 1/8" for foil or lead channels. Cut pieces starting with the most complex wing sections. Foiling requires careful application around tight curves – use 7/32" foil for standard pieces. Assembly begins with the body, then wings, working from center outward. Solder all seams, then patina to match your frame or hanging hardware.

Displaying Your Finished Dragonfly

Completed dragonfly pieces look stunning in windows where natural light can illuminate the glass colors. Consider creating a mobile with multiple dragonflies at varying heights for dynamic movement. Garden stakes work well for outdoor display, though use UV-resistant solder and sealants. Grouping several dragonflies in a panel creates a swarm effect that showcases different color schemes. Always include hanging reinforcement for larger pieces – dragonfly wings can be fragile at solder joints.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

Rushing the cutting phase leads to broken wing pieces – dragonfly wings often have thin, fragile sections that require patience. Neglecting to account for foil or lead channel width when cutting pieces results in size mismatches. Overheating solder joints can warp thin wing glass. Skipping the test fit before final soldering often reveals alignment issues that are difficult to correct later. Finally, inadequate cleaning of flux residue leaves permanent stains on light-colored glass.

Expanding Your Skills

Once comfortable with basic dragonfly patterns, consider incorporating 3D elements like glass cabochons for eyes or textured glass for wing veins. Combining multiple techniques – such as etching wing details or adding wire antennae – elevates simple patterns into unique art pieces. Many artists progress from single dragonflies to elaborate nature scenes featuring dragonflies among water lilies or cattails. The skills developed through dragonfly patterns transfer beautifully to other insect and nature-themed stained glass projects.
